[QUOTE="GreenKarl, post: 7052021, member: 6801242"] After the two coppers disappear around the corner the group gathers outside in front of the crematorium. You can re-wrap the door in the chain if you wish but without a lock anyone will be able to easily open it and go inside. Heading south towards the secondary address, deeper into the warehouses that line both side of the Thames River. Summer Street is only a couple of blocks away and you dodge through more traffic to easily walk there in a few minutes. The street itself runs more then two miles both east and west and it appears that the address found in the ledger is only a couple of more block or so to the east and around a corner. Heading down the street and rounding the corner you all notice a number of smaller folk (halfling and kobolds) loitering nearby. As you approach, one of the halflings, wearing a dirty top hat, jumps onto a nearby barrel. [ATTACH=CONFIG]82106._xfImport[/ATTACH] "Well, well, well, wats have we hears'?" the halfling snarls in a thick street accent "Some biggin' a wondering down Backberry lane without a licences it is? Tuk, tuk, tuk, dat just be most unfortunate it is. Ands even worst ye got yerselves' a runt in yer litter? Whys I think we have to charge extras for him we does..." The group also hears the patter of feet and some addition small folks (half a dozen halflings, a pair of pygmies and a grippi). Some windows on each side of the street then open revealing even more small folk, these with bows and crossbows. All an all it appears to be more then twenty of these gang members somewhat surrounding you (at least blocking both ends of the street and in the windows above). There are a few doors along both sides of the streets that lead into large warehouse like buildings but all have heavy locks on them. [gm]Lane with her great Streetwise roll from before recognizes they are the [B]Backberry Gang[/B], a group that 'protects' a block or so over but occasional 'claim' areas outside their neighborhood. They tend to really hate 'big folk' (anyone medium sized or over) and are lead by Toby Backberry (the fellow in the top hat). They are pretty violent but like most gangs are mostly into shaking down folks for money.[/gm] [/QUOTE]
